Inspection Errors Identified

Before training could improve, the fleet needed to understand exactly where inspections were failing. A 60-day audit comparing driver inspection reports against technician findings revealed clear patterns.

Where Inspections Were Failing

Tire Condition

42% missed
Brake Components

38% missed
Lighting Systems

31% missed
Fluid Leaks

28% missed
Coupling Devices

24% missed

Key Finding: 73% of missed defects were visual items that required knowing what to look for—not complex mechanical knowledge.

A

No Consistent Method

Drivers inspected in random order, frequently missing the same areas. No "circle check" routine was taught or enforced.

B

Unknown Thresholds

Drivers couldn't distinguish between "worn" and "requires attention"—tire tread depth, brake pad limits, and fluid levels were guesswork.

C

Time Pressure

Average inspection time was 4 minutes—half the 8-10 minutes needed for thorough checks. Speed was prioritized over accuracy.

D

No Feedback Loop

Drivers never learned what they missed. When technicians found defects, the information didn't flow back to the driver who missed it.

The Coaching and Training Program

Rather than generic compliance training, the fleet built a targeted program addressing the specific gaps identified. The approach combined structured learning with hands-on coaching and ongoing reinforcement.

1

Structured Inspection Method

Every driver learned the "circle check" method—walking around the vehicle three times at different heights (ground level, mid-level, overhead). This creates muscle memory and ensures consistent coverage.

  • Front section inspection sequence
  • Passenger side walk-through
  • Rear component checks
  • Driver side completion
  • Interior and under-hood final review
2

Defect Recognition Training

Hands-on sessions with real defects—worn tires, damaged lights, fluid leaks—taught drivers exactly what to look for and when to report.

  • Tire tread depth measurement
  • Brake wear indicator identification
  • Fluid leak severity assessment
  • Light and reflector functionality
  • Safety-critical vs. monitor items
3

Digital Guidance Tools

Mobile inspection app with visual cues, required photo fields, and pass/fail logic helped drivers complete inspections properly every time.

  • Step-by-step guided workflows
  • Photo requirements for key components
  • Automatic time tracking
  • Defect severity classification
  • Instant maintenance alerts
4

Continuous Feedback System

When technicians found defects drivers missed, the driver received immediate feedback with photos showing what was overlooked and why it matters.

  • Weekly accuracy scorecards
  • Missed defect photo reviews
  • One-on-one coaching sessions
  • Monthly recognition for top performers
  • Quality bonuses tied to accuracy metrics

Week 1-2

Baseline Assessment

Audited current inspection quality, established individual driver accuracy scores, identified top training priorities.

Week 3-4

Core Training Delivery

All 189 drivers completed structured training in small groups. Hands-on practice with real defects. Digital tool onboarding.

Week 5-8

Reinforcement Period

Daily coaching for drivers below 85% accuracy. Random quality audits comparing reports to vehicle condition.

Week 9-12

Performance Integration

Inspection quality added to performance reviews. Recognition program launched. Peer mentoring for struggling drivers.

Ongoing

Continuous Improvement

Monthly refresher sessions, quarterly defect recognition updates, annual recertification with hands-on evaluation.

Lessons Learned

After 18 months of sustained improvement, the fleet identified the principles that made their training program successful.

01

Target Specific Gaps

Generic compliance training doesn't improve accuracy. Analyze where inspections fail, then train those exact skills.

02

Show Real Defects

Drivers learn best from seeing actual worn tires, damaged lights, and fluid leaks—not just pictures in a manual.

03

Close the Feedback Loop

When technicians find missed defects, that information must reach the driver who missed it—with coaching, not blame.

04

Measure and Reward

What gets measured gets improved. Individual accuracy scores, recognition programs, and quality bonuses drive sustained behavior change.
